[zeromq-dev] 回覆︰ zeromq epgm basic testing

Jim Chan hkgdev at yahoo.com.hk
Thu Feb 27 03:03:45 CET 2014

Printing out the error, it is "Protocol not supported"
I rebuild zmq with "with-pgm" option and it is now success, thanks for everyone's help!

Greg Ward <greg at gerg.ca> 於 2014年02月26日 (週三) 10:36 PM 寫道﹕
On 26 February 2014, Jim Chan said:

> Hi there,
> I'm really new to zmq multicast and would like to try it out with below very simple code:
>         void *context = zmq_ctx_new();
>         void *socket = zmq_socket (context, ZMQ_PUB);
>         int rc = zmq_bind(socket, "epgm://;");
>         assert(rc==0);
> The program aborted due to failed assertion. What is the possible cause of zmq_bind() failure?

zmq_errno() + strerror() might help:

  fprintf(stderr, "zmq_bind() failed: %s", strerror(zmq_errno()));

(or something like that)

zeromq-dev mailing list
zeromq-dev at lists.zeromq.org
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.zeromq.org/pipermail/zeromq-dev/attachments/20140227/cb27171d/attachment.htm>

More information about the zeromq-dev mailing list